Sleep Masks for Side Sleepers in the UK: Three Designs to Compare
For side sleepers, fit usually matters more than a fabric label. Compare low-profile shape, strap placement, light blocking, care instructions, and returns before choosing a sleep mask.

A side-sleeper mask has one difficult job: stay comfortable when a pillow presses on one side of your face. No mask can guarantee comfort or better sleep for every person, so choose one with a return policy and test the fit while lying on your usual pillow. These three UK-available options use different approaches. They are not ranked, and HealthyFitLine has not tested them.
1. Manta PRO Sleep Mask: contoured cups and an above-ear strap
The Manta PRO Sleep Mask is marketed by its manufacturer for side sleepers. Manta describes C-shaped eye cups, an adjustable angled strap that sits above the ears, ventilation, and a 100% blackout design. The brand's product page also lists a 60-day money-back guarantee and UK shipping terms at the time checked.
It may suit you if pressure on eyelashes or a strap over the ear is your main problem. Skip it if you dislike a contoured cup design or prefer a flatter fabric mask. “100% blackout” and side-sleep comfort are manufacturer claims, not independently verified performance results.
2. Night Visor by Z Lab: low-profile plant-fibre design
The Night Visor has an adjustable strap and a stated 24 × 9 × 2 cm size. Z Lab says its low-profile, flexible structure suits front, back, and side sleepers. Its outer fabric is listed as 62% lyocell, 31% organic cotton, and 7% elastane; the brand says it can be hand- or machine-washed at 30°C and not tumble-dried.
It may suit you if you want a thinner profile and clear care instructions. Skip it if you prefer a deeper eye cup or need a brand to make a specific medical or sleep-treatment claim; this is an accessory, not treatment for insomnia or sleep apnea.
3. Cosy London Black TENCEL™ Sleep Mask: flat adjustable shape
The Cosy London Black TENCEL™ Sleep Mask is sold as a flat, adjustable blackout mask for side sleepers. The manufacturer describes a pressure-free shape rather than bulky padding. That may suit someone who finds deep cups noticeable against a pillow.
Skip it if you need a contoured design that keeps fabric away from your eyelids or if a flat mask tends to leak light around your nose. Check the current washing, return, and delivery terms on the seller's page before opening the product.
Use a mask for light, not as a cure
An eye mask can be a useful way to block unwanted light, but it is only one part of a sleep environment. Persistent insomnia, loud snoring, breathing pauses, gasping, or major daytime sleepiness need assessment rather than another sleep accessory.
